Output 86844dccf1726c39b2dbf39ded885489b7dfff7ddf2a91c1340c512e3618f831:0

value
322131158
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37480628f89564edbf87507191c05d4461b30 OP_EQUAL
address
3BMEXEySpUB4YQBjtZbtuftTk1FgkqdynZ
transaction
86844dccf1726c39b2dbf39ded885489b7dfff7ddf2a91c1340c512e3618f831
confirmations
294711
spent
true